
The most critical thing to know about discharging a car's AC system is that it is illegal and dangerous for a non-certified individual to attempt. Releasing refrigerant, especially the common R-134a, into the atmosphere violates the EPA's Clean Air Act and can cause severe frostbite. This is a job for a certified technician with an AC recovery machine.
The process a professional uses is called recovery, not discharge. The machine uses a pump to draw the refrigerant out of the system, separate the compressor oil, and store the refrigerant in a separate tank for proper recycling or disposal. This is a mandatory step before any repair, like replacing a compressor or condenser, can be performed.
Here is a simplified overview of the professional procedure:
| Step | Professional Action | Key Tool/Reason |
|---|---|---|
| 1 | Connect the AC service gauges to the high and low-pressure service ports on the vehicle. | AC Manifold Gauge Set |
| 2 | Connect the hoses from the gauge set to the recovery machine. | Recovery/Recycling Station |
| 3 | Turn on the recovery machine. It pulls the refrigerant out of the car's system. | The machine separates oil and stores refrigerant. |
| 4 | Once a vacuum is achieved and held, the system is empty and safe to work on. | This confirms all refrigerant is removed. |
| 5 | The recovered refrigerant is properly stored for recycling. | Legally required by EPA Section 609. |

The term "discharge" is misleading. In professional terms, the system is evacuated using a recovery/recycling machine. This is a non-negotiable step for any repair. The machine pulls the refrigerant into a sealed tank. This process also allows the technician to measure the amount of oil removed, which is critical. When a compressor fails, it often sends debris through the entire system. Proper recovery is the first step in a full flush and cleanup to ensure the new compressor doesn't fail prematurely. Proper procedure is everything for a long-lasting repair.
